GitHub Trending
1. DevCaress/guia-entrevistas-de-programacion
这是一个全面的软件工程师技术面试指南,涵盖SOLID原则、算法、系统设计及多语言最佳实践,旨在帮助开发者系统性地准备面试。
2. golang/go
Go 是一门开源编程语言,旨在简化简单、可靠且高效软件的构建。其核心优势在于出色的并发支持、快速的编译速度和简洁的语法设计,特别适合开发高性能网络服务、分布式系统和云原生应用。
3. RosettaCommons/foundry
Foundry是蛋白质设计的统一平台,集成了RFDiffusion3、RosettaFold3和ProteinMPNN等核心模型,提供从结构生成、逆折叠到结构预测的全流程工具。基于AtomWorks框架,支持模型训练与推理一体化,适用于生物分子计算与药物设计领域。
4. microsoft/VibeVoice
微软开源的VibeVoice是一个前沿语音AI框架,专注于生成富有表现力的长篇幅、多说话人对话音频(如播客)。其核心创新在于采用7.5Hz超低帧率的连续语音分词器与“下一词扩散”框架,结合大语言模型理解上下文,显著提升了长序列处理效率和语音自然度。该框架支持实时流式TTS(首块语音延迟约300毫秒)及长达90分钟、最多4人的多说话人合成,突破了传统TTS在规模和说话人一致性上的限制,主要面向语音合成研究社区。
5. sapientinc/HRM
分层推理模型HRM是一种新型循环架构,灵感来自人脑分层处理机制。它通过高低层模块协作,在单次前向传播中完成复杂推理,无需思维链数据或预训练。仅用2700万参数和千条样本,即可在数独、迷宫路径规划及ARC通用智能基准上超越更大模型,实现了高效稳定的少样本推理。
6. psviderski/uncloud
Uncloud是一款轻量级容器编排工具,旨在简化多机Docker应用部署。它通过去中心化的WireGuard网状网络连接主机,提供零配置服务发现、自动HTTPS和类Docker CLI,让开发者无需复杂运维即可在混合环境中管理容器化应用。
7. lynx-family/lynx
Lynx是一个开源跨平台UI框架,允许开发者使用Web技术(CSS/React)编写单一代码,即可在Android、iOS和Web上渲染原生界面。其多线程引擎保障高性能与流畅体验,旨在提升开发效率并统一多端开发体验。
8. projectdiscovery/nuclei-templates
该项目是Nuclei扫描引擎的社区模板库,用于自动化检测应用程序安全漏洞。它汇集了海量社区贡献的检测规则,覆盖CISA已知漏洞目录,支持快速发现Web应用、云服务和网络设备中的高危风险。
9. rustfs/rustfs
RustFS是一款基于Rust开发的高性能分布式对象存储系统,完全兼容S3协议。其核心优势在于性能卓越,处理4KB小对象时比MinIO快2.3倍,并采用友好的Apache 2.0开源协议。该系统专为数据湖、AI和大数据工作负载优化,支持与MinIO、Ceph等现有存储平台无缝迁移和共存。
10. aquasecurity/trivy
Trivy是一款全面的开源安全扫描器,用于检测容器、Kubernetes、代码仓库及云环境中的漏洞、配置错误、敏感信息和软件物料清单。它支持多种目标与扫描类型,集成广泛,帮助开发运维人员快速提升软件供应链安全。
11. sinelaw/fresh
Fresh是一款面向终端的现代化文本编辑器,兼具高性能与易用性。它采用TypeScript插件架构,运行于安全的Deno沙箱,支持LSP、多光标编辑等丰富功能,并能流畅处理GB级大文件,适合开发者高效工作。
12. paritytech/polkadot-sdk
Polkadot SDK是构建Polkadot多链网络的核心开发套件,提供Substrate、FRAME等组件,支持开发者快速创建可互操作的区块链。其采用Rust编写,专注于安全与可扩展性,适用于构建自定义区块链和跨链应用的开发者。
13. patchy631/ai-engineering-hub
这是一个专注于AI工程实践的综合性资源库,提供93+个生产级项目与深度教程,涵盖LLM、RAG和智能体应用。项目按难度分级,适合从初学者到研究者的全技能水平用户,通过实际案例帮助掌握前沿AI技术并构建可落地的解决方案。
14. anthropics/claude-quickstarts
Anthropic官方推出的Claude API快速入门项目集,包含客服助手、金融分析、计算机控制和自主编码代理等可部署应用模板。项目基于Claude最新能力(如computer_use工具和多智能体架构),为开发者提供可直接定制的基础框架,显著降低AI应用开发门槛。
15. facebook/react
React是一个用于构建Web和原生用户界面的JavaScript库。它采用声明式编程和组件化架构,使开发者能够高效创建可复用的交互式UI。其核心优势在于“一次学习,随处编写”,支持服务端渲染和React Native移动开发,适用于构建从简单页面到复杂应用的各种场景。
16. oven-sh/bun
Bun是一个极速的JavaScript/TypeScript一体化工具链,集运行时、包管理器、打包器和测试运行器于一身。它基于Zig和JavaScriptCore构建,作为Node.js的直接替代品,能大幅降低启动时间和内存占用,适用于追求高性能和简化工具栈的现代Web开发。